The heat was caused by an extremely hot and dry desert air mass, called chergui, which flowed north and into central Morocco. This caused temperatures to be as high as 12°C above normal inland temperatures, negatively affecting some of Morocco’s main tourist destinations.
The most extraordinary temperature reading came from Sidi Slimane, located in Morocco’s Gharb plain, where temperatures reached 47.1°C on September 3. This reading surpassed the previous September record of 45.8°C, recorded on September 6, 1988, marking a rise of more than one degree Celsius above a record that remained unbroken for decades. The temperature was particularly significant because such extreme heat is normally associated with Morocco’s hottest summer months, especially late July and August, rather than the beginning of autumn.

Kénitra’s temperature of 45.1°C exceeded its previous September benchmark, while Salé reached 44.3°C, breaking its earlier record. The event demonstrated the strength of the chergui wind system. Unlike Atlantic airflows that normally moderate Morocco’s coastal climate, chergui carries dry desert air that heats further as it descends from higher terrain, producing sudden and severe temperature increases.

Traditional Moroccan architecture provides natural temperature control through thick walls and shaded courtyards. However, prolonged extreme heat combined with warm nights reduced the ability of buildings to cool naturally.
Fès and Meknès, located in inland basins, also faced severe conditions. Fès el-Bali, one of the world’s largest medieval urban areas, contains dense stone structures and narrow streets that retain heat long after sunset. The DGM warned that some mountain provinces could experience thunderstorms with rainfall ranging between 15 and 25 mm, accompanied by hail and strong winds. Popular mountain tourism routes, including valleys near Marrakech and Atlas hiking areas, require increased caution because dry river channels (oueds) can quickly fill with water following sudden storms.
